Provenance for plugin authors: every request entering the Larkspan gateway gets stamped before it hits your plugin, and that stamp rides along through all downstream hops — orders, pricing, the whole chain. Don't generate your own; just propagate the header untouched or our tracing dashboards get confused. To check you're wired up right, look for the token printed below.

pipeline stamp: htk21_cc68b8e00e3cb5ca75ae8

Step 6: Deploying the Quillpress markdown rendering pipeline. Before promoting the renderer image to staging, confirm the sanitizer ruleset version matches the one pinned in the build manifest — mismatches cause silent HTML escaping bugs that are hard to trace. Run the golden-file comparison suite and review any diffs with a senior teammate before proceeding. All release artifacts must be signed prior to upload, and the signing key used for verification appears below.

deploy key for kagup-bawig: bky9_ZMq28eTw9

Key ceremony checklist — item 6: mobile deep-link routing keys (Project Fernlatch). Confirm the route-signing keypair for the Duskpath app is regenerated, old key revoked, and the link-verification manifest re-signed. Reviewer must verify the manifest hash matches the build artifact before approval. Two witnesses required; log timestamps in the ceremony ledger. Once verified, seal the new key into the recovery vault and unlock it for testing with the passphrase below.

strongbox words: zorwyn-quenmir

## Releases — ScanBridge Integration

Support team notes. Releases ship monthly from the Ferndale build server. Each build bundles the scanner firmware shim and the POS adapter for Tillstone terminals. Verify the release by checking the printed checksum against the manifest in the release notes; mismatches mean a corrupted download, not a compatibility issue. Do not hand customers unsigned builds under any circumstances. Every distributable archive must be verified against the current release key, which is shown below.

release key, bajof-tadug: bky4_GCYF